Kohima, April 16 (EMN): The 4th open penalty shoot-out organized by Prodigies Group, is scheduled for April 21 at Seikhazou (D Khel ground) in Kohima village, Kohima district.
The registration forms, fixed at INR 100, will be available at Equipment and Sports, main town; Active Station, opposite Axis Bank High School road; and Big Bite, at Jail colony. Interested teams are asked to collect and submit the forms with an entry fee of INR 2,000. The last date of submission of the forms is April 19.
The cash award for the champions is fixed at INR 30,000, followed by INR 20,000, INR 10,000, and INR 5,000 for the runners-up, third and fourth place, in that order. The cash prize for the best goalkeeper is INR 5,000.
The fixture for the penalty shoot-out will be drawn on April 20 at Seikhazou (D. Khel ground) at 4 PM, the organisers informed.
Dr. Neikiesalie Nicky Kire, advisor for Rural Development, will be the chief guest of the inaugural programme, while the administrator of Kohima Municipal Council Elizabeth Ngullie will be the guest of honour for the valedictory function.
The organisers have informed that food and beverage stalls will be open at the venue to cater to the crowd. Some extras, competitive games, will be conducted for the public too.
